Output e886e3516ecb3eaad0cf445acead20b2a555138ebe037b03316917a856c67c90:4

value
122948428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6172503699b548666df33f964466f68112c0bf72 OP_EQUAL
address
3AaGQnFKLyoDadptwdGVs3WhtQRdCsuVC1
transaction
e886e3516ecb3eaad0cf445acead20b2a555138ebe037b03316917a856c67c90
confirmations
344732
spent
true